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2002.06.27;
Скачать: CL | DM;

Вниз

Interbase и SQL сервера при отключении питания   Найти похожие ветки 

 
Esipenko   (2002-06-03 22:59) [0]

Как ведут себя Interbase и SQL сервера при отключении питания (нет UPS) при транзакциях?


 
ev ©   (2002-06-03 23:02) [1]

откатывается транзакция.


 
Alexandr ©   (2002-06-04 06:42) [2]

да, вообще-то так.
В идеале.
Но в Interbase, да и в других серверах тоже
Возможна порча файла базы данных.
Так что UPS нужен.


 
Praco ©   (2002-06-04 10:00) [3]

У меня был случай, кагда сисадмин запустил неправильный update на MS SQL 6.5, забыл указать where. Сервер поработал 20 минут, сисадмин заподозрил неладное и выключил питание!
Мы утром включили, MS SQL честно пыхтел 30 минут, откатывая вчерашний update, откатил, порядок.


 
Praco ©   (2002-06-04 10:02) [4]

Но UPS нужен обязательно. Деньги небольшие, а на душе спокойно.


 
Romkin ©   (2002-06-04 10:27) [5]

2Alexandr
Вообще-то IB с включенными Forced writes необычайно устойчив к перерывам в питании и тд
Скажем так, стоял себе сервер на win95 (!) годик, на 5 пользователей, на машине, ессно, активно работали с офисом и тд, диск на ошибки не проверяли. А поскольку подмосковье, то электричество раза 2-3 на неделе вырубалось.. Приехал, проверил диск, базу - на диске ошибки есть, в базе - нет, потерь данных нет. И по сравнению с MS SQL и др. подобными серверами, IB готов к работе практически сразу после включения



 
Alexandr ©   (2002-06-04 10:39) [6]

2Romkin: Согласен. Просто сборки мусора в момент отключения не было. Если отключить во время sweep то пофигу в каком состоянии ForceWrites, файл базы данных может слегка нарушиться - восстановить может и можно будет.

А вообще найболее вероятный случай это действительно - транзакция откатится и все ОК.


 
Romkin ©   (2002-06-04 10:50) [7]

Но в любом случае очень желательно ставить любой сервер на NT (Unix?) с UPS и регулярно делать backup :-)) По опыту знаю, что в большинстве случаев шевелятся после потери данных, от поломки диска, скажем, никто не застрахован.


 
Alexandr ©   (2002-06-04 10:54) [8]

ага


 
Esipenko   (2002-06-04 16:42) [9]

Спасибо.


 
AlexPC   (2002-06-04 17:20) [10]

Для IB есть очень полезный планировщик - GBAK Sheduler ;-)



Страницы: 1 вся ветка

Текущий архив: 2002.06.27;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.015 c
3-88726
pilot
2002-06-04 09:35
2002.06.27
OnValiadate


1-88914
3asys
2002-06-14 00:11
2002.06.27
Алгоритм обхода дерева


3-88719
John_John
2002-06-03 19:09
2002.06.27
Как записать СОДЕРЖИМОЕ массива в BLOB ?


1-88923
Windeus
2002-06-15 04:05
2002.06.27
to #num line in RichEdit


1-88818
lipskiy
2002-06-16 01:17
2002.06.27
Как узнать место в коде, где происходит исключение?